A local bakery employer in Scotland is seeking a dedicated Machine Operator to manage bakery machinery and ensure product quality. The role requires proven experience in food production, knowledge of safety procedures, and the ability to follow strict production plans. Candidates must be physically able to handle production demands and work scheduled shifts starting as early as 4am. This position offers a collaborative environment focused on maintaining highest standards in production.
